Hey everybody, I'm new here and new to reason (been using mpcs to sequence) and I've got a question. I love the reason sounds (running 2.5), but I want to use the sounds from my micron keyboard and sequence on the mac. I know I've got the settings right on the micron because it has always worked fine with the mpc.

I ran across a video on youtube titled something like "how to sequence in reason using hardware synths" but the person was using a PC and right-clicking nn-xt's on the sequencing screen to delete them, then telling me to assign them to corresponding midi channels (without showing how that is done). If anybody could possibly give me the steps I need to assign the channels from my micron to the channels on reason and play back and sequence the micron's sounds i would appreciate it so much.

Reason can't record external audio. You're better off using something called rewire. What that'll do is link reason's audio and midi channels to an host DAW. You can use that DAW to record your micron's sounds and at the same time use reason's devices.

Read up on DAWs and rewire, especially if you plan on recording audio alot.

Quote:
i just want to playback the midi information that i've written to reason via my keyboard, which, for all reason knows is just a controller.
That's a problem with Reason. You cannot get Audio into it and you cannot get MIDI out of it. So Reason will be unable to send back the necessary MIDI data to your keyboard.
